🌈 Sensory Circuit at Broomhill Infant School

Some of our children start their day with a Sensory Circuit – a short and fun routine that helps them get ready for learning.

This series of movement-based activities is specially designed to wake up the body and brain, helping children feel calm, focused and ready for the school day.

Each session includes three key parts:

  1. Alerting activities – to energise and stimulate (like jumping or bouncing).
  2. Organising activities – to support coordination, balance and focus (like balancing or climbing).
  3. Calming activities – to help children feel settled and ready to return to the classroom feeling grounded and secure.

Sensory Circuit is a lovely way to support children’s wellbeing and ensure they start the day feeling their best.
